pontil mark

English

Noun

pontil mark (plural pontil marks)

  1. A ring-shaped or irregular scar on a glass object from where it was joined with a pontil or blowpipe. Common on bottles prior to the 1830s.
  2. The mark impressed over this scar by the glassblower.

Synonyms

  • punty mark, punt mark, pontil scar
